

A rich development environment is provided for the RL78/G22 including an evaluation board (Fast Prototyping Board) that enables program writing/debugging without additional tools, simply by connecting a USB cable, and a Smart Configurator that facilitates design using a GUI. The lineup of new-generation RL78 general-purpose microcontrollers is extended by offering a variety of 16-48-pin packages and 32-64 KB of flash memory.Īlong with a maximum operating frequency of 32 MHz, a wide operating voltage range of 1.6 V to 5.5 V, and enhanced analog and security functions, the SNOOZE mode sequencer significantly reduces power consumption during intermittent operation.
